Step 6: quota rollout. Pull the latest Gatewell config. Per-tenant rate quotas live in `quotas/tenants.yaml` — do not edit defaults; overrides go in the tenant stanza only. Run the linter, then the dry-run applier against staging. Mismatched quota units (req/s vs req/min) will fail validation, so check twice. When staging looks clean, build the config bundle. The bundle must be signed before the applier accepts it. Sign with the key below.

deploy key for kagup-bawig: bky9_ZMq28eTw9

## Deployment

Notes for the eng sync: the Kestrelbatch transcoding farm now deploys via the Ovenford pipeline. Workers autoscale on queue depth; GPU nodes drain before replacement, so rollouts take ~20 minutes. Canary gets 5% of jobs for one hour before full promotion. No manual steps remain. Each worker boots with the following configuration values:

deployment values, yageg-hahig:
WENAEL_HOST=wenael.tolvaqlabs.internal
WENAEL_PORT=4000

Subject: Landlord site audit — overnight access arrangements

Dear night shift team,

Representatives from Gravenholt Estates will audit the premises between 23:00 and 03:00 on Thursday. Please ensure corridors are clear, fire doors unobstructed, and the plant room unlocked for inspection. The auditors will enter via the rear lobby, which remains alarmed; to disarm the panel and admit them, enter the following code.

turnstile pass: bdg-YEOZLM-79341408